S. D. Vijay Milton
S. D. Vijay Milton is an Indian cinematographer and film director working in Tamil films. He directed the romantic comedy film '' Azhagai Irukkirai Bayamai Irukkirathu'' (2006) starring Bharath and Mallika Kapoor. He received critical acclaim for his work in '' Kaadhal'' (2004), '' Vazhakku Enn 18/9'' (2012), ''Goli Soda'' (2014) and '' Kadugu'' (2017). Career Following the success of ''Goli Soda'', Vijay Milton directed a film titled '' 10 Enradhukulla'', a road movie featuring Vikram and Samantha. In 2017, He directed Kadugu which is released by Suriya 's 2D Entertainment and won positive reviews from critics. Madras Film Institute
The M.G.R. Government Film and Television Training Institute, popularly known earlier as Madras Film Institute, is Asia's first-ever film and television training institute. Established in 1945 as Adyar Film Institute, it is one of the pioneer film institutes in India. It is in Tharamani, Chennai, and is run by the Department of Information and Public Relations, Government of Tamil Nadu. The diplomas are approved by All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), while the certificates are awarded by the Department of Technical Education, Government of Tamil Nadu. The incumbent president of the Institute is Trotsky Marudu, who was appointed by the Government on 11 November 2024. History The institute was established in 1945 as Adyar Film Institute and was a part of the Central Polytechnic. In 1965, it moved into its present campus in the Tharamani area of Chennai. Bose (film)
''Bose'' is a 2004 Indian Tamil-language action thriller film written and directed by Senthil Kumar. It stars Srikanth and Sneha in the lead roles with Kalabhavan Mani, Nagesh, Thalaivasal Vijay, Manikka Vinayagam, and Kalairani in supporting roles. Production took place in different locations across India, with two songs shot in Kyrgyzstan. ''Bose'' released on 8 October 2004. It was dubbed into Telugu as ''Rakshana'' and released in 2005, and the film was also dubbed in Hindi as ''Commando - The Force''. The movie was remade in Kannada in 2009 as '' Yodha''. Autograph (2004 Film)
''Autograph'' is a 2004 Indian Tamil language, Tamil-language romantic drama film written, produced and directed by Cheran (director), Cheran. The film's soundtrack is composed by Bharadwaj (composer), Bharadwaj. Cheran also plays the lead role in his film for the first time, and other cast members include Gopika, Sneha (actress), Sneha, Mallika (actress), Mallika and Kaniha. This is both Gopika's and Mallika's debut film in Tamil cinema. The film was released in India in February 2004, and was screened at the Lyon Asian Film Festival in France and at the Montreal World Film Festival in Canada. Upon release, the film met with critical acclaim and commercial success. It was remade in Telugu language, Telugu as ''Naa Autograph'', Kannada as ''My Autograph'', and in Bengali language, Bengali as ''Amar Aponjon''. Soori (2003 Film)
''Soori'' is a 2003 Indian Tamil-language romantic drama film, written and directed by Selvan, a former associate of director S. Shankar. The film stars Vignesh, Uma and Vijayalakshmi whilst Chinni Jayanth, Senthil and Manobala play supporting roles. Parthiban plays a thug in a guest appearance. The film, produced by P. Vijayakumar, had music by Deva while Vijay Milton and Suresh Urs were cinematographer and editor respectively. The film was released on 19 December 2003. The film's story revolves around a sales representative who falls in love with a student. He accepts to separate from his lover for one year to test their love endurance.
